Has there been any update on the Magister since Talatha Vaerovree?

It occurs to me that question was not altogether clear. What I mean is: have any of the 4th or 5th edition sources named a new Magister since in 1385 or so Talatha died in Many Murders of Manshoon?

With Mystra dead and Azuth gone, I don't believe it has happened. There was the "Chosen" of Azuth in the brimstone angels novels... but I THINK he died... could be wrong.

Ed has recently advised on Twitter that with the return of Azuth there is a new Magister but he was unable to provide more information due to those dreaded NDAs.
